Design, implement, and integrate ML software framework and kernels for Qualcomm's Low Power ML accelerator (NPU).
Develop and test ML operator kernels and end-to-end ML software performance on embedded Qualcomm Snapdragon platforms.
Collaborate with R&D and Systems teams for ML model optimization, system integration, use case testing, and commercialization support.
Bachelor's degree in Engineering, Computer Science, or related field with 2+ years Systems Engineering or related experience; OR Master's degree with 1+ year experience; OR PhD in related field.
Strong programming skills in C/C++ and Python required.
Experience developing and debugging embedded software, knowledge of ML operators (Transformers, LSTM, GRUs), multi-threaded programming (POSIX/PTHREADS).
Understanding of computer architecture, operating systems, data structures, algorithms, fixed point coding, and familiarity with ML frameworks like PyTorch, TensorFlow, or ONNX.
Experienced in developing embedded ML software for hardware accelerators, especially low power NPUs.
Proficient in ML inference optimization and model quantization/compression techniques.
Capable of working in dynamic, cross-disciplinary teams with strong problem-solving skills and technical communication abilities.
